Reduces condensation Double glazing is a great way to conserve energy however it also creates condensation. When moisture in the air gets trapped between the glass panes, it could cause mould growth. This could lead to serious health problems for you and your family. It is important to remove the condensate as fast as you can. To do this you can use a hair dryer to dry the windows. However, this is only a temporary solution. The most effective way to get rid of the condensation is to replace the double glazing. A professional Glazier will have the proper tools and experience to handle your windows with care. In some cases condensation in double-glazing can be caused by a flaw in the sealant. This could be due to the sealant was applied incorrectly or of poor quality at the factory. When this happens the inert gas contained in the double glazed glass will begin to evaporate. In the process, the window will get cloudy and reduce its energy efficiency. A glazier can solve this problem by replacing all double-glazed glass units. The glazier will first drain the moisture that is present in the window. Then, he'll clean the glass's surface and reseal it. He may need to replace the frame or sash depending on the type of glass. In the majority of instances the cost of replacing the window is lower than the cost of fixing the damaged seal. It is also recommended to hire a professional who has the necessary tools to do the job and can handle any broken glass safely. Replacing a blown double-glazing unit is fairly simple. First, remove the wedge gasket from the inside of the window frame. Then, remove the glazing beads from the outside of the window. Then, replace the damaged window pane with the new one. A glazier could complete the job in one day. The cost will depend on how big the window is. Over time the seals between glass panes in windows with double glazing may be damaged. This could lead to condensation and mist. You may be able to repair the seal rather than replace the entire window if this happens. This is typically less expensive and faster, and could save you a significant amount of money in the long term.
